New Hampshire House Votes to Legalize Marijuana Possession and Cultivation

  • by NORML
  • Posted on January 9, 2018

This morning, in a direct rebuke to the bluster coming from US Attorney General Jeff Sessions, the New Hampshire House of Representatives voted 207 to 139 in favor of a measure that would legalize the possession of up to 3/4 of an ounce of marijuana and the cultivation of 3 mature plants for adults 21 years of age or over.
